Abstract

Objective To explore the relationship between the blood flow parameters of poor ovarian response patients on human chorionic gonadotropin (hCG) injection day and the outcome of in vitro fertilization -embryo transfer (IVF-ET) cycle. Methods Patients who received IVF-ET from September 2014 to September 2015 in our hospital were seclected. The blood flow parameters around the follicle were monitored by transvaginal color Doppler ultrasound on the day of hCG injection. The relationship between the four flow parameter values including systolic maximum blood flow velocity (PSV), resistance index (RI), pulse index (PI), the late arterial systolic/diastolic peak flow velocity blood flow velocity ratio (S/D), and pregnancy outcome were were detected. Results 1) The PSV of the pregnancy group was (14.86±3.36) cm/s, and was (12.38±3.72) cm/s in non-gestation group, with statistically significant differences between the two groups (P=0.000 2). And PI, RI, S/D was not statistically significant between the two groups. 2) With the increase of PSV, and when PSV≥ 10.5 cm/s, the number of follicles with diameter≥14 mm, estrogen (E2) on hCG injection day, MⅡ rate of eggs, egg number, high-quality embryo rate and clinical pregnancy rate were significantly increased, but were not collected with age, endometrial thickness on hCG injection day and designed. the Gn used dosage, the Gn used days, infertility duration. Conclusion The quality and maturity of follicle can be evaluated comprehensively by the PSV of the surrounding blood flow parameters on hCG injection day, and the PSV has a certain value in predicting the outcome of pregnancy, while PI, RI, S/D cannot predict the pregnancy outcome well.
